The series takes place in a high school in Japan, where a class of students, known as Class 3-E, are struggling to find their place in the world. They are a group of misfits, each with their own unique personalities and abilities. However, their lives take a dramatic turn when they are assigned a new teacher, Korosensei, an alien who has the ability to survive even the most deadly attacks.
The students of Class 3-E are given a daunting task: to assassinate Korosensei by the end of the school year. The characters in the series are well-developed and complex, with each student having their own distinct personality and motivations. There is Nagisa Shiota, the main protagonist, who is determined to assassinate Korosensei but eventually becomes one of his closest allies.
